PHP では、bin2hex() 関数を使用して文字を 16 進値に変換できます。この関数は、ASCII 文字の文字列を 16 進値に変換できます。構文は "bin2hex(string)" です。
このチュートリアルの動作環境: Windows7 システム、PHP7.1 バージョン、DELL G3 コンピューター
php は文字を 16 進数に変換しますシステム
<?php $H = bin2hex("H"); echo($H)."<br>"; $e = bin2hex("e"); echo($e)."<br>"; $l = bin2hex("l"); echo($l)."<br>"; $o = bin2hex("o"); echo($o)."<br>"; $W = bin2hex("W"); echo($W)."<br>"; $str = bin2hex("Hello world!"); echo($str); ?>
出力結果:
説明:
bin2hex() 関数は、ASCII 文字の文字列を 10 個の 16 進数に変換します。価値。文字列は、pack() 関数を使用して逆変換できます。
構文: bin2hex(string)
戻り値: 変換される文字列の 16 進値を返します。
推奨学習: 「PHP ビデオ チュートリアル 」
以上がPHPで文字を16進数に変換する方法の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。